WebFor the purpose of the MIL curriculum, media are defined (irrespective of the nature and technologies used) as sources of credible and current information created through an editorial process determined by journalistic values whereby editorial accountability can be attributed to a specific organization or a legal person. According to the Association of College and Research Libraries 1 , an information literate individual is able to: Integrate abilities which encompass reflective discovery of information. Understand how information is produced and valued. Use information to create new knowledge.

WebPart of being media and information literate is developing an understanding of how algorithms operate, how they construct the information we receive, how they affect users. This allows us to understand what 9 the roles of the coder and programmer are in the creation process.
